The Complexity of B2B Wholesale Pricing
Understanding pricing models is essential for B2B businesses aiming to remain competitive in the wholesale market. Various models can be employed depending on market conditions and business goals.
Cost-Plus Pricing
This straightforward pricing strategy adds a markup to the cost of goods sold. It's easy to implement but may not consider market demand fully.
Dynamic Pricing
Dynamic pricing adjusts prices based on market demand, competitor pricing, and other factors. While complex, it can maximize profit margins and inventory turnover.
Tiered Pricing
Offering tiered pricing based on order volume encourages larger purchases. This model can foster customer loyalty and boost overall sales.
